AMD Shares Surge After Strong Quarterly Results
AMD shares rose sharply after the company reported solid first-quarter earnings and delivered a better-than-expected outlook, reflecting continued strength from AI-driven data center demand. The announcement, covered by Barron's and Yahoo Finance, highlighted AMD's ability to capitalize on emerging technology trends and deliver growth despite broader market uncertainties.
Robust Earnings Drive Stock Rally
The company posted an earnings beat for Q1, with results surpassing analyst estimates. According to Barron's, AMD's stock soared in early trading following the earnings release. Investors responded positively to both the headline numbers and management's commentary on future prospects.
- AMD's Q1 results exceeded Wall Street expectations for both revenue and earnings per share. Readers can review detailed segment breakdowns in the Q1 2024 Earnings Presentation.
- Shares jumped in response, reflecting investor confidence in AMD's growth trajectory.
AI Data Center Demand Powers Outlook
A key driver behind AMD's upbeat forecast is strong demand from AI data centers. Both Barron's and Yahoo Finance noted that AI trends are shaping the chipmaker's future, with increased orders for advanced processors that support large-scale artificial intelligence workloads.
- AMD's management cited expanding AI adoption as a catalyst for business growth.
- The company's outlook for the next quarter and beyond was described as "upbeat" and "better-than-expected" by Yahoo Finance.
